The Core i5-6400 is a slower gaming CPU than the Core i7-8700T, however, it's a much better value for money, as it's $100.99 cheaper!
Advantages of the Core i5-6400
- Up to 67% cheaper – $49.00 vs $149.99
- A much better value for money for gaming
Advantages of the Core i7-8700T
- A faster CPU for gaming
- Consumes up to 46% less energy – 35 vs 65 Watts
- Can execute more multi-threaded tasks simultaneously – 12 vs 4 threads

Specifications
Comparison of all specifications
Core i5-6400 | SpecificationsComparison of all specifications | Core i7-8700T |
---|---|---|
General | ||
Jul 2nd, 2015 | Release Date | Apr 2nd, 2018 |
$182.00 | MSRP | Not Available |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
Intel Socket 1151 | Socket | Intel Socket 1151 |
Skylake | Codename | Coffee Lake |
65 W | Power Consumption | 35 W |
Performance | ||
4 | Cores | 6 |
4 | Threads | 12 |
2.7 GHz | Base Frequency | 2.4 GHz |
3.3 GHz | Turbo Frequency | 4.0 GHz |
6 MB | L3 Cache | 12 MB |
Other Features | ||
DDR4 @ 2133 MHz | RAM | DDR4 @ 2666 MHz |
HD Graphics 530 | Integrated Graphics | UHD Graphics 630 |
No | Overclockable | No |
